Surprise, Travis Scott is in The Odyssey too
During the broadcast of an NFL game in the USA, viewers were treated to a new minute-long teaser which showcased previously unseen footage of the upcoming film.
While there were a number of new scenes, it was a short clip featuring Travis Scott – a previously unconfirmed cast member – that caught particular attention. In the clip, Scott is seen addressing the room of people which included Jon Bernthal and Tom Holland, who play Menelaus and Telemachus respectively. “A war, a man, a trick — a trick to break the walls of Troy,” Scott exclaims. “A burning, screaming to the ground.”

Tom Holland called The Odyssey "the job of a lifetime, no doubt"
Filming for the project (which was shot entirely on Imax cameras) has reportedly taken officially wrapped across Morocco, Iceland, Greece, Sicily, and Scotland, with Holland telling GQ Sports that it was "the job of a lifetime, no doubt."
He went into detail on the star-studded set itself, saying it was "The best experience I’ve had on a film set. Incredible. It was exciting. It was different. And I think the movie is going to be unlike anything we’ve ever seen.”
Of course, he also had glowing reviews for director Nolan and producer Emma Scott, saying “Working with Chris, getting to know him and Emma was absolutely fantastic. I’ve never seen someone that can work the way that they do, and there is a reason why they’re the best in the business for sure,” Holland continued. “To get a front row seat to that and to be a part of the process and to collaborate with a true master of his craft and learn from him was the best experience I’ve ever had.”

Who else is Christopher Nolan’s new movie?
The first actors to be cast in the project were Tom Holland and Matt Damon. Appearing on Good Morning America in October, Holland said of the news, "I’m incredibly excited. And, obviously, honoured, but that’s all I can say because, to be honest, that’s all I know.” As for Damon, it's his third time collaborating with the director, having also starred in Interstellar and, more recently, Oppenheimer.
Three powerful women were next to join: Zendaya, Lupita Nyong'o, and Anne Hathaway. Zendaya and Hathaway have previously shared the screen for a Bulgari campaign, but have yet to work together on a significant project of this kind. Hathaway, however, has experience working with Nolan, who famously cast her in Interstellar, shortly after she faced significant backlash for Les Miserables.
“I had an angel in Christopher Nolan, who did not care about that and gave me one of the most beautiful roles I’ve had in one of the best films that I’ve been a part of… And my career did not lose momentum the way it could have if he hadn’t backed me,” the actress said at the time.
Next to join the ensemble was Robert Pattinson, who has previously worked with Nolan on Tenet. The actor has been booked and busy recently, with a sequel to The Batman in the works, plus a starring role in A24's Primetime, and The Drama. Benny Safdie later rounded out the ensemble.
What is The Odyssey about?
According to Universal, The Odyssey is an adaptation of the Greek epic poem written by Homer.
“Christopher Nolan’s next film The Odyssey is a mythic action epic shot across the world using brand new Imax film technology,” the studio said at the time. “The film brings Homer’s foundational saga to Imax film screens for the first time and opens in theaters everywhere on July 17, 2026," the production company said in a statement.
As for exactly what this will entail, the details are still tightly under wraps.
When does it come out?
At this stage, the film is slated for release on July 17, 2026. But the specific date can vary by region. Australian viewers could get the film a day earlier on 16 July to coincide with our standard film release days.
